Research And Realization Of Monitoring Technology Of Engraving Machine Under Mobile Terminal

The rapid development of mobile terminal technology promotes the continuous improvement of the field of industry,numerical control technology as an important part of the industrial field,so the use of mobile terminal technology in the field of digital technology is to meet the needs of the development of the times.At present,most of the control terminal system of numerical control machine tool is controlled based on industrial PC.Its simple function,limited communication distance and inconvenient carries can not meet the demand of real-time monitoring and terminal interface.In view of the above,the paper designs and develops the Android-based CNC engraving machine monitoring system,using the WiFi wireless network communications to achieve the operation of the engraving machine control and real-time information monitoring,also providing a great convenience to the engraving machine operators.Firstly,elaborate the background and significance of research and development based on Android mobile monitoring system,and studies the development status of NC engraving technology and mobile monitoring software.Then,the working principle of the CNC engraving machine and the design of the electrical system are studied.The whole control system is analyzed and the related technology is studied.Secondly,the PLC controller is used to control the work of the engraving machine.The software design of the engraving machine control system based on the PLC is carried out,including the homing,jogging and state monitoring.The parameters of the axis and axis group related to the motion control parameters are planned.The G code control I / O point,G code preprocessing and G code execution process in G code function implementation are analyzed,arranging the selection of G code programming mode,the selection of coordinate unit and the selection of coordinate plane.And This part of the PLC controller in the bottom of the realization are analyzed in detail.In order to realize the monitoring of the movement of the engraving machine,and real-time monitoring of the working status of the engraving machine,according to the actual functional requirements and monitoring variables,the final design and development of a mobile phone based on Android,including system control,data storage,processing track display and other functions of the engraving machine monitoring software.At the same time,the realization of the EPA communication protocol between the Android mobile and PLC control is analyzed in detail.Finally,the experimental platform is used to verify the corresponding function of Android mobile engraving machine monitoring software.The experimental results show that the functional modules can realize the functions of real-time monitoring and control of the engraving machine movement,realizing the automatic engraving process.
